One of the pillars enabling our science is our scientific computing capability to solve ever-changing and complex data and computing problems. Leading edge advances in science are driving storage & computational needs. Partnerships and external collaborations are demanding more effective ways to share data & analytical tools. To bolster our innovation-driven science we are now investing in the next generation scientific computing environment for science research across the globe.
Scientific computing is a strategic asset for AstraZeneca. We are looking for a hands-on DevOps engineer with the technical leadership capabilities to architect and implement a cutting edge, world-class, scientific computing environment that is flexible, scalable and available to all science units across the globe. You will have demonstrated experience in high performance computing (HPC) and expertise in a subset of the technologies and skills outlined below. We seek a do-er that continuously explores new ways to address the computational and informatics needs of the science community globally. You will have a long term focus to help drive the agility needed, combining internal / external clouds, containers, virtualization for our complex and often bespoke software tools to support innovation.
Required Skills & Knowledge
As a Scientific Computing Lead you will have:
Bachelors degree in Computational, Physical or Biological Science, Engineering or equivalent area (Masters or PhD preferred)
Extensive knowledge of high-performance scientific computing
Experience within a research-based scientific computing environment essential, preferably Life Sciences (Pharma, BioTech)
Recognition as an architect in the external community (within and/or beyond the pharmaceutical industry)
Strong, hands-on experience designing and configuring large-scale computing environments such as Linux clusters, specialized storage and large-scale, parallel file systems (e.g. GPFS/Lustre) and cloud computing infrastructure (e.g. AWS, Google, Azure)
Strong background in UNIX/Linux
Hands-on experience deploying and operating Linux variants in cloud environment, including solutions deployment, configuration and management
Configuration management experience (e.g. chef, salt, puppet, ansible, cfengine)
Experience in managing a virtualized private cloud environment (e.g. OpenStack)
Experience with container technology (e.g. Docker)
Experience with object file systems (e.g. Ceph, SwiftStack)
Experience with data management systems (e.g. iRODS, Ngenea, Nirvana)
Demonstrated development experience with a variety of programming languages, tools and technologies (Java/C++, Python/Ruby/Perl, SQL, AWS )
Experience within a research-based scientific computing environment
Experience providing scientific software for users: configuring, installing, tuning and maintaining such software
Experience of developing and managing relationships with 3rd party suppliers
